Short answer: You can generally make a 2018 HSA contribution by the tax filing deadline, typically April 15, and contributions made by that date count for the previous tax year.

2018 HSA contribution limits and rules

There are a few key points to keep in mind:

  • Individuals can contribute up to $3,450 to an HSA for 2018, while families can contribute up to $6,900.
  • If you are 55 or older, you are allowed an additional $1,000 catch-up contribution.
  • Contributions made by the tax filing deadline can be counted towards the previous tax year.
  • Contributions are tax-deductible and can lower your taxable income.
  • Any funds not used in the current year can roll over to future years, unlike a Flexible Spending Account (FSA).
